George Strait, often hailed as the “King of Country Music,” has a knack for weaving tales of love, loss, and longing that resonate deeply with his listeners. One such timeless track is “Nobody in His Right Mind Would’ve Left Her,” a poignant ballad that showcases Strait’s unmistakable vocals and storytelling abilities. Released in 1986 as part of his album #7, this song remains a fan favorite and a staple on country radio stations worldwide.
At its core, “Nobody in His Right Mind Would’ve Left Her” is a classic country heartbreak song. It’s a tale of regret and longing, told from the perspective of a man who has made a grave mistake by walking away from the love of his life. Strait’s soulful delivery and the song’s evocative lyrics paint a vivid picture of a man consumed by remorse. The title itself is a powerful statement that immediately grabs the listener’s attention. It suggests that the narrator’s actions were so irrational and foolish that no one in their right mind would have made the same choice.
The song’s melody is both simple and memorable, with a classic country feel that is both nostalgic and comforting. The instrumentation is understated, allowing Strait’s vocals to take center stage. The combination of Strait’s rich baritone and the song’s heartfelt lyrics creates a powerful emotional impact.
